• 제목/요약/키워드: 데이터동기화서버

Search Result 124, Processing Time 0.031 seconds

SyncML Data Synchronization System based on Session Manager (세션 매니저를 이용한 SyncML 동기화 시스템)

  • Lee, Byung-Yun;Lee, Gil-Haeng;Cho, Jin-Hyun;Ryu, Soo-Hee;Choi, Hoon
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.8 no.6
    • /
    • pp.647-656
    • /
    • 2002
  • Synchronization is the process of making replicated data on multiple devices be consistent, i.e., identical with each other. In Dec. 2000, major handheld computer manufacturers including Nokia, Ericsson, IBM published the SyncML protocol specification. In this paper, we describe the CNU SyncML server for PIMS(Personal Information Management System) service that we developed based on the SyncML specification. The server architecture and capabilities of the frames are presented along with the procedure of message processing by each frame. We put the CNU SyncML server to the conformance tests and interoperability tests to confirm its functionality. The session managing mechanism of the CNU SyncML server showed better performance than our previous implementations.

The Implementation of MPEG-4 Player Applying 075 and Multi-Channel (멀티 채널과 DTS를 적용한 MPEG-4 재생기의 구현)

  • 이동훈;이현주;박지현;김상욱
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2001.10b
    • /
    • pp.211-213
    • /
    • 2001
  • 본 논문에서는 서버와 클라이언트로 구성되는 분산환경에서 MPEG-4 데이터의 동기화를 제어하기 위한 방법과 그러한 방법으로 실제 구현이 된 MPEG-4 재생기를 소개한다. 데이터를 전송할 때 멀티 채널을 사용할 경우 얻을 수 있는 장점을 이용하기 위해서 서버측에서 MPEG-4 데이터를 디먹싱하여 비디오 부분과 오디오 부분을 분리해서 두 개의 채널로 클라이언트로 전송하며. 클라이언트는 이 데이터를 디코딩 타임 스템프(DTS)를 이용해서 화면상에 동기화를 구현하게 된다. MPEG 표준에서는 디코딩 타임 스템프(DTS)와 프리젠테이션 타임 스템프(PTS)를 정의하고 있는데, 본 논문에서는 DTS만으로 동기화를 구현을 한으로써 사용자 인터페이스 상의 재생 효율을 보장을 하면서 동시에 자원의 사용을 줄여 시스템 오버헤드를 줄일 수 있다. 이러한 방식은 무선환경에서의 멀티미디어 재생에 응용할 수 있을 것이다.

  • PDF

An Integrated Development Environment for SyncML Server Applications (SyncML 서버 응용 개발을 위한 통합 개발 환경)

  • Lee, Ji-Yeon;Choi, Hoon
    • The KIPS Transactions:PartA
    • /
    • v.11A no.1
    • /
    • pp.37-48
    • /
    • 2004
  • The SyncML, the standard synchronization protocol, supports the synchronization of various application services between a client and a server such as an address book, a calendar. Even with this standard protocol, SyncML application developers usually spend a long time and efforts implementing service specific logics and databases. This paper designed and implemented the SDE(Service Development Environment) which is an integrated development environment for SyncML server developers to develop an application service rapidly and correctly. The SDE consists of two components i.e., the Sync Library and the SEG(Sync Engine Generator) tool. To prove the applicability of this study we implemented a SyncML server by using the SDE and also carried out the correctness tests and the performance test. We hope this system helps developers implement mobile application services more efficiently.

Design of Platform Independent Large-Scale Data Synchronization suer (플랫폼 독립적인 대용량 데이터 동기화 서버의 설계)

  • 경명진;이민순;이병수
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2003.04d
    • /
    • pp.382-384
    • /
    • 2003
  • IMF 이후 기업들은 구조조정을 통한 체질개선에 총력을 기울임과 동시에 그 동안의 외형적 성장에서 탈피하여 투자 자본의 효율 향상을 위해 기업가치를 극대화하려고 노력하고 있다. 따라서. 각 사업체의 중점 육성 부분과 매각 부분을 선별하게 되었으며, 이해 사 간의 인수 합병이 빈번히 일어나고 있다. 그러나, 이렇게 생성된 기업체의 경우, 기존 전산 시스템의 하드웨어, 소프트웨어, 데이터베이스 등의 불일치로 통합에 많은 시간과 비용이 발생하고 있다. 따라서, 본 논문에서는 기존 전산 시스템의 플랫폼 불일치를 극복하며, 기존 시스템으로부터 개발되는 새로운 시스템으로의 전이를 자연스럽게 해줄 플랫폼 독립적인 대용량 데이터 동기화 서버(SyncDB2DB)를 설계한다.

  • PDF

A Design and Implementation of a Two-Way Synchronization System of Spatio-Temporal Data Supporting Field Update in Mobile Environment (모바일 환경에서 필드 업데이트를 지원하는 시공간 데이터의 양방향 동기화 시스템의 설계 및 구현)

  • Kim, Hong-Ki;Kim, Dong-Hyun;Cho, Dae-Soo
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.14 no.4
    • /
    • pp.909-916
    • /
    • 2010
  • In ubiquitous GIS services is possible to use the spatio-temporal data using a mobile device at anytime. Also, client is transmitted latest spatio-temporal data from server. But traditional systems have a problem that the time of transmitting latest information from server to client takes long time because of collecting data periodically. In this paper, we proposed Two-way Synchronization system supporting field update to solve the existing problem. This system uses mobile device for collecting changed data in the real world and sending collected data to server.

Conflict Resolution for Data Synchronization in Multiple Devices (다중 디바이스에서 데이터 동기화를 위한 충돌 해결)

  • Oh Seman;La Hwanggyun
    • Journal of Korea Multimedia Society
    • /
    • v.8 no.2
    • /
    • pp.279-286
    • /
    • 2005
  • As the mobile environment has been generalized, data synchronization with mobile devices or mobile device and PC/server is required. To deal with the problem, the consortium was established by the companies, such as Motorola, Ericsson, and Nokia, and released SyncML(Synchronization Markup Language) as a standard of industrial area for interoperating with data synchronization and various transmission protocol. But, in synchronization process, when more than two clients requested data synchronization, data conflict can be happened. This paper studies the various conflict reasons that can happen in data synchronization processes and groups them systematically Through the analyzed information, we compose the Change Log Information(CLI) that can keep track of the chased information about synchronization. And we suggest an operation policy using CLI. Finally, we design an algorithm and adapt the policy as a method for the safety and consistency of data.

  • PDF

A Heterogeneous Mobile Data Synchronization Technique Using the Tuple Based Message Digest (튜플 단위 메시지 다이제스트를 이용한 이기종 모바일 데이터 동기화 기법)

  • Park, Seong-Jin
    • Journal of Internet Computing and Services
    • /
    • v.7 no.5
    • /
    • pp.1-12
    • /
    • 2006
  • In mobile database environments, the efficient synchronization technique is required to maintain the consistency of replicated data because the same data can be replicated between so many different databases, In this paper, we propose a message digest based synchronization technique to maintain the consistency of replicated data between client databases and a server database in mobile environments. The proposed data synchronization technique has the advantage of generality aspect and extensibility aspect by using the tuple-based message digest output to detect the data conflicts.

  • PDF

Design of an Network System for the Continuous Single Golf Game Play (지속적인 싱글 골프게임 플레이를 위한 네트워크 시스템 설계)

  • Lim, Seunghyeon;Park, KeeHyun
    • Proceedings of the Korean Society of Computer Information Conference
    • /
    • 2013.01a
    • /
    • pp.47-50
    • /
    • 2013
  • 본 논문에서는 지속적인 싱글 골프게임 플레이를 위한 네트워크 시스템 설계를 제안한다. 본 설계는 스크린 골프 시뮬레이터와 자료동기화 기술을 접합함으로써, 언제 어디서나 이전에 정지된 게임 플레이 환경을 재현하여 계속적인 플레이 할 수 있도록 하는데 그 목적이 있다. 플레이어가 스크린 골프장에서 게임 플레이하다가 게임이 완전히 끝나기 전에 정지하게 되면, 본 논문에서 제안한 네트워크 시스템이 해당 게임 환경 정보를 서버에 저장한다. 차후 플레이어가 게임 재개를 원할 경우, 종전에 정지한 게임 환경 정보를 그대로 재현할 수 있도록 다운로드하여 사용자에게 제공함으로써, 지속적인 게임 플레이를 가능하게 한다. 본 논문의 시스템은 PC콘솔 클라이언트, 프록시 서버, 사용자 데이터 서버로 구성된다. PC콘솔 클라이언트는 콘솔 기기에 탑재되며, 사용자에게 스크린 골프게임을 제공하고, 게임 환경 정보를 프록시 서버로 전송한다. 프록시 서버는 닫힌 네트워크에 존재하는 사용자 데이터 서버와 PC콘솔 클라이언트를 연결하며, 해당 세션을 관리한다. 사용자 데이터 서버는 실제 플레이어의 인증, 데이터 저장 및 불러오기와 같은 실질적인 서비스를 제공한다.

  • PDF

Group Synchronization Method Using Adaptive Synchronization Delay Time for Media Streaming (미디어 스트리밍을 위한 적응적 동기 지연시간을 이용한 그룹 동기화 기법)

  • Kwon, Dongwoo;Ok, Kisu;Kim, Hyeonwoo;Ju, Hongtaek
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.40 no.3
    • /
    • pp.506-515
    • /
    • 2015
  • In this paper, we propose a group playback synchronization method using adaptive synchronization delay time by the bit rate of media to synchronize a play position of streaming media between mobile smart devices. This method consists of streaming server-side and client-side synchronization algorithms based on synchronization delay time which includes connection time, control packet transmission time, streaming data buffering time, and synchronization processing time. We implement the Android media player application with synchronization support using the proposed algorithms and present the result of performance evaluation.

Design of Recovery Protocol for Synchronization of Spatio-Temporal Data on a Mobile Environments (모바일 환경에서 시공간데이터의 동기화를 위한 회복프로토콜 설계)

  • Kim, Hong-Ki;Kim, Dong-yun;Cho, Dae-Soo
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2009.10a
    • /
    • pp.253-256
    • /
    • 2009
  • Synchronization system which applies to two-way synchronization of spatio-temporal in the mobile environment maintains a consistence of DB from some defect during synchronization. This study analyzes defects that are generated at the mobile client-server environment and proposes recovery protocol which can rerun consistence of DB and synchronization.

  • PDF